Holt Cat Provides Generators to West Africa Oil Platform

The Power Systems Division of Holt Cat, the Caterpillar product dealer for north, central and south Texas, has successfully delivered the main power generation system to Marathon Oil Company for use on its Alba “B” platform destined for an area offshore from The Republic of Equatorial Guinea in West Africa.

Holt Power Systems completed three generator sets, each with a Cat G3516TA natural gas engine and a Cat SR4 generator, in its packaging facility in Irving, TX. At 1,080 hp, each unit generates 750 kW. The engines are fueled by the associated natural gas that come from the oil wells drilled from the platform.

Because the units are going offshore, they are installed in large acoustically-treated metal enclosures. Each unit measures approximately 20 by 10 ft. (6 by 3 m), is 12 ft. (3.6 m) high and weighs 66,000 lbs. (29,937 kg). The units also have paralleling switchgear that allows them to synchronize and provide power to neighboring platforms as needed.

The Cat G3516TA is a turbo-charged, aftercooled V-16 engine. Because of its low emission qualities and cost-effective fuel consumption, it is ideal in an offshore power generation application where it must be virtually self-sufficient. It also is in wide use in natural gas applications to drive reciprocating the rotary screw compressors in the over 1,000-hp (745 kW) class.

“As high-specification engineered packages, these units represent a significant focus for the Power Systems Division this year,” said Jim Hughes, petroleum/industrial engine business manager.

“The Holt Power Systems engineering team designed these units from the ground up according to customer specifications,” said Loyd Shoemaker, engineering/packaging manager. “The units have special protection from electrical hazards as well as CO2 fire suppression installed inside each container.”

The units shipped by truck to Houma, LA, where they were installed on the platform. When completed, the platform will be moved by barge to the West African location and mated with its base.

Holt Cat, based in San Antonio, is one of the largest Caterpillar dealers in the world. The company’s service area covers 118 Texas counties from the Red River to the Rio Grande. The Irving-based Power Systems Division provides sales, parts and service for the complete line of Caterpillar natural gas and diesel engines as well as sales, rental and service for emergency power-generation systems, portable air conditioning and chilling units. The division also offers factory-authorized Cat truck engine parts and service, as well as used equipment.
